Support Article
IndeterminateConditionalException in log on applying HFix-22015
SA-12016
Summary
IndeterminateConditionalException arises in logs after installing HFix-22015.
Error Messages
com.pega.pegarules.pub.runtime.IndeterminateConditionalException: ** in RULE-OBJ-WHEN @BASECLASS ISTEMPORARYOBJECT #20120713T013552.229 GMT: null
at com.pega.pegarules.priv.FUAUtil.activityPreTranIndeterminateConditionalCheck(FUAUtil.java:396)
at com.pegarules.generated.activity.ra_action_caverticalmovetasktoinprogress_6d24cba120634d05facb99a703f6c60a.step5_circum0(ra_action_caverticalmovetasktoinprogress_6d24cba120634d05facb99a703f6c60a.java:539)
at com.pegarules.generated.activity.ra_action_caverticalmovetasktoinprogress_6d24cba120634d05facb99a703f6c60a.perform(ra_action_caverticalmovetasktoinprogress_6d24cba120634d05facb99a703f6c60a.java:126)
at com.pega.pegarules.session.internal.mgmt.Executable.doActivity(Executable.java:3040)
at com.pega.pegarules.session.internal.mgmt.base.ThreadRunner.runActivitiesAlt(ThreadRunner.java:617)
... 55 more
Steps to Reproduce
1. Open an interaction.
2. Launch a service task, and check the logs.
Root Cause
The IndeterminateConditionalException is thrown when the evaluation of a condition cannot be reliably completed.
This error arises due to the failure of ISTEMPORARYOBJECT When rule evaluation that does not give any result.
The root cause for this log exception is that the page does not exist in clipboard at run time when When Rule is called from the PropertyHasvalue function, which tries to retrieve the value using tools.getStepPage().
Resolution
Apply HFix-22015.
Tags:
Published January 7, 2016 - Updated December 2, 2021
Have a question? Get answers now.
Visit the Collaboration Center to ask questions, engage in discussions, share ideas, and help others.